The 190 service was down between Saturday night (12), and the dawn on Sunday (13). The telephone number is used to trigger the PM in emergency cases. The blackout began around 11 pm and the service was restored at 3:30 am, according to the Rio de Janeiro State Military Police (PMERJ). PMERJ used its official internet channels to inform about the system blackout. “If necessary, the population should contact us through the 190RJ application, as a communication alternative,” he posted, guiding how to download the application on Android or iOS versions.
Number 190 is a direct channel to notify police emergencies, such as crimes ongoing, and request help in violence or risking people’s integrity.
State military police advise to use the channel also to communicate serious accidents and in cases that require immediate intervention by the PM. The channel may also be used for allegations of suspicious activities and domestic violence.
